Overview
The TTP223 Touch Sensor Module is a capacitive touch sensor that functions through non-metallic surfaces. Unlike mechanical switches that rely on physical contact, the TTP223 detects touch based on changes in capacitance. This results in a more durable and aesthetically pleasing interface, free from the wear and tear associated with mechanical switches. The module is designed to be simple to use and integrate into various systems, making it ideal for both beginners and advanced users.
Key Features
- Operating Voltage: The TTP223 module operates on a voltage range of 2.0V to 5.5V DC, making it compatible with a broad spectrum of microcontrollers and electronic circuits. This flexibility in operating voltage allows for easy integration into different systems without the need for additional voltage regulation components.
- Touch Detection Range: The sensor can detect touch through non-metallic surfaces, such as glass, plastic, or acrylic. This feature expands its versatility, allowing it to be used in various applications where a traditional mechanical switch might not be feasible or desirable. The touch detection capability is highly sensitive, enabling precise and reliable interaction.
- Output Type: The module provides a digital output, which can be either high or low depending on the touch input. This digital signal can be easily interfaced with microcontrollers, such as Arduino, Raspberry Pi, or other similar platforms, to trigger actions or responses based on touch input.
- Response Time: The TTP223 module offers a fast response time, typically less than 60 milliseconds. This quick response ensures that the system reacts promptly to touch inputs, providing a seamless and responsive user experience. The short response time is particularly important in applications requiring real-time feedback.
- Current Consumption: The module features low power consumption, with typical current usage being less than 1mA. This low power requirement makes the TTP223 suitable for battery-operated devices and energy-efficient designs, helping to extend battery life and reduce power consumption in portable applications.
Advantages
The TTP223 Touch Sensor Module offers several advantages over traditional mechanical switches. Its capacitive touch sensing technology eliminates the need for physical contact, which reduces wear and tear and enhances the module’s longevity. Additionally, the absence of moving parts makes the module more resistant to dust, moisture, and other environmental factors that can affect mechanical switches.
The module’s versatility allows it to be used in a wide range of applications. Its ability to detect touch through non-metallic surfaces opens up possibilities for innovative designs and user interfaces. For instance, it can be integrated into glass panels, plastic casings, or any other surface where traditional switches might not be practical.

Integration and Usage
Integrating the TTP223 module into a project is straightforward. The module typically features four pins: VCC (power supply), GND (ground), OUT (digital output), and a touch sensor input. Connecting these pins to a microcontroller allows for easy implementation of touch-sensitive functionality. The digital output can be read by the microcontroller to trigger specific actions, such as turning on an LED, activating a relay, or sending a signal to other components.
